After the trouble with haveng crashing and coredumping, I have switched to rngd. I noticed that the default options for the RPi could likely use some sane defaults given that the hardware number generator is available, and it just does not make sense that the average user is not trusting is. I would suggest something in the following direction.

/etc/conf.d/rngd
RNGD_OPTS="-x tpm -x jitter -x nist -x pkcs11 -x rtlsdr"
